The Evolution Of Trauma Simulation Mannequins: A Lifesaving Tool In Medical Training

When it comes to preparing healthcare professionals for real-life emergencies, nothing quite compares to the use of trauma simulation mannequins. These advanced medical training tools have revolutionized the way medical students and healthcare providers learn to treat traumatic injuries, providing a realistic and immersive experience that can ultimately save lives in critical situations.

Developed initially as simple CPR mannequins, trauma simulation mannequins have come a long way in terms of technology and realism. Modern trauma simulation mannequins are now equipped with sophisticated features that mimic the complexities of human anatomy and physiology, allowing for a truly immersive training experience. From realistic breathing patterns to simulated bleeding and spontaneous responses to treatment, these mannequins provide a valuable training ground for healthcare professionals to hone their skills and prepare for any emergency situation they may encounter in their careers.

One of the key benefits of using trauma simulation mannequins in medical training is the ability to replicate real-life scenarios in a controlled environment. This allows students and healthcare providers to practice their skills in a safe and standardized setting, without putting actual patients at risk. By simulating a wide range of traumatic injuries, from car accidents to gunshot wounds, trauma simulation mannequins give trainees the opportunity to experience and respond to these critical situations without the pressure and unpredictability of a real emergency.

In addition to providing a realistic training experience, trauma simulation mannequins also offer valuable feedback to trainees through data collection and performance metrics. Many modern mannequins are equipped with sensors and software that track the trainees’ actions and responses during a simulation, allowing for detailed analysis and debriefing after the exercise. This feedback helps trainees identify areas for improvement and refine their skills, ultimately increasing their confidence and competency in treating traumatic injuries.

Another significant benefit of trauma simulation mannequins is their versatility and adaptability for different training scenarios. Whether it’s a simple CPR training session or a complex multi-trauma simulation, these mannequins can be programmed to simulate a wide range of medical conditions and emergencies. This versatility allows trainers to tailor the training experience to the specific needs and skill levels of the trainees, ensuring that they receive the most relevant and effective training possible.

Furthermore, trauma simulation mannequins can also be used to simulate rare or high-risk medical procedures that trainees may not have the opportunity to perform on real patients. This hands-on experience with advanced procedures can help healthcare providers build confidence and proficiency in performing these techniques, ultimately improving patient outcomes in real-life situations.

The use of trauma simulation mannequins is not only limited to medical students and trainees – experienced healthcare providers can also benefit from regular simulation training to maintain and enhance their skills. By participating in regular simulation exercises, healthcare professionals can stay up-to-date on the latest protocols and techniques, ensuring that they are well-prepared to handle any emergency that comes their way.
